Job Title: Robotics, Al & Nvidia Simulations Intern
Job Opportunity:
We are a UK-based robotics start-up building customized robotics solutions for clients in the UK and Europe. Our work includes robot programming, Al-assisted coding, 3D component design, and running simulations on Nvidia GPUs.
We already have two colleagues working with us remotely from Sri Lanka, and now we are looking for a new intern from the Kurunegala area to join our team. You will have the chance to gain hands-on experience in robotics, Al, and 3D design, while working alongside us on real projects.
This is a great opportunity if you are passionate about robotics, willing to learn, and ready to put in 110% effort to grow your skills.
Key Responsibilities:
- Download and install software needed for robotics and Al work.
- Learn to use Nvidia simulation tools to create digital twins of robots.
- Assist with Al-assisted coding for robot control systems.
- Support in 3D component design using Fusion 360 (robot arms, grippers, parts).
- Help test and run robot prototypes in our Kurunegala lab.
- Read English documentation and follow tutorials to learn new tools.
- Work with the team on small projects and contribute your own ideas
